Chapter 157 319 Dreams
Mikhail stooped recklessly and lowered his head, the first time he touched his nose, and the third time he found his lips.
Aaron suddenly shed a tear.
The suitcase fell to the ground with a thud, and he stood on tiptoe, wrapped his arms around Mikhail's neck, and greedily sucked those young and fresh lips with a girlish fragrance.The wound bitten by him had healed, but he still licked the remaining blood pityingly, as if Mikhail was still in pain.The boy's reaction was more enthusiastic than him, and Mikhail agreed to stop for him, so he was always burning as passionately as when he was 16 years old.
Aaron says:
"I hate him, I hate Arnold Calvin Edwards. All he did for Isabella was futile self-impression, but did he consider us? Even if Isabella was a good person to him , the church is also correct, what about the Norrens? Why did he give the key to the disaster to the City of Covenant and the City of Lieyang? Are we his descendants alone? The love and respect that our grandmother, Countess Hardy received Is it so hypocritical that he sent compensation in advance?"
He took off his glasses, and Mikhail wiped away the tears that oozed from his right eye.He said:
"If God really ate us up, I don't have so many complaints. But the ones who ate us up were the people sitting in the City of Oath, the people who guarded Sun City, and even Candy Kane.— —God, Misha, I beg you to forgive me, but I can't tell you the specific truth now, I'm much weaker than you think."
"It's okay, I forgive you." Mikhail held his face with a smile, his bony and slender hands were warm and reliable, "No matter what happened in Lieyang City, it was never your fault. So be weaker It doesn't matter, you can rely on me. I will be your Harvest Priest and Sun Knight, whoever wants to hurt you, I will smash every bone in his body like I did to Rollins."
Aaron was overwhelmed by his words, and after a while he stammered: "Don't...don't say such things, Misha, I..."
"I don't lie." Mikhail bowed seriously, "I will do this, and I should say so."
"It hurts." Aaron rubbed his face with a smile, and said contentedly, "Don't do that, okay, Misha? Let me do it. Don't be like everyone else... Misha!"
Mikhail's face turned pale, and Aaron hurriedly explained: "I didn't, I don't remember being treated like that, it doesn't make any sense, does it? Good Misha, I'm talking about Joyce, although not so much Seriously, but..."
Mikhail pursed his lips and froze in mid-air with his eyes raised, unexpectedly angry at his excuse.Aaron stopped comforting him, because the more he talked, the more unhappy he became, so he picked up the suitcase, led him by the belt, and walked to the edge of Mirror Lake, followed by two army horses.
Mirror Lake is quite vast, and now in the afternoon, the shadow of Bell Mountain has also reached the other side. The entire lake is sparkling, and the remains of the mossy city wall near the cliff show a brilliant meaning.The festival market was on the shore close to the city. Aaron took Mikhail by the hand, found Fox and returned the horse, chatted vaguely about Joyce, and met the Victor brothers and sisters again. Twopence bought Mikhail a glass of lemonade.
Mikhail drank stale lemonade and shuffled behind Aaron.The circus and the orchestra, the sound of the Jebusites' piano, drums, and singing mixed together, making the already crowded crowd even more noisy.Aaron took him to the temporary puppet theater to line up to buy tickets, but was told that the seats inside had just been sold out a quarter of an hour ago, so he had to stand to see it.Not far away, warm cheers and applause broke out in the circus venue surrounded by colored canvas. Mikhail stretched his neck curiously, then lowered his head.
Aaron scratched his hair and said:
"You haven't visited such a market, Misha? There is no puppet show, we can go there to join in the fun."
Mikhail snorted noncommittally, and Aaron saw that he was sour from the lemonade, and went to buy him another cotton candy.The woman in the headscarf dexterously picked up a thread-like syrup with the tip of a knife, and quickly twisted it into a bird's nest-shaped candy, but handed it to Mikhail.Aaron was still fumbling for the change, a little surprised, but he looked up at Mikhail's face and laughed.The two of them stood together, and at a glance they knew that Mikhail was the kid who was in a bad mood.
Aaron drank the glass of water with his head up, and led Mikhail to the circus.Knowing that Mikhail couldn't see, he still carried the medicine box in one hand and Mikhail in the other, pushing and shoving into the crowd. The boy beside him held up the cotton candy in one hand, and the not-so-pure syrup solidified slightly Yellow, like a helpless white flag in the sun.
There was a slight commotion in the crowd, because the Abaddon who pushed forward was too tall and blocked many people's sight.Aaron pretended not to know, and explained a few words to Mikhail in a low voice. He spoke quickly and cheerfully; the boy closed his eyes, feeling the cheers of the crowd and the wind blowing in all directions from the thin acrobats. .
After a while, people from the circus came to ask them to leave.Aaron didn't care, he apologized reservedly, rewarded him with two shillings, took Mikhail and squeezed out.Before leaving, Mikhail softly comforted the nervous black bear in the middle of the arena.
Not far away, a new band recklessly played an extremely cheerful and noisy waltz, but because of its superb technique and skillful coordination, it overwhelmed other people's voices, and even the puppet theater was affected. . The "Punch and Judy" puppet show is the next program, and when the waltz rushes to the climax, the actor who plays the poet is singing and introducing the background of the story:
"From then on this incomparable pain,
Appears now and then to torment me;
My heart burns in pain,
Until I tell this story. [4]"
Soon a group of less well-dressed musicians came aggressively and drove the unruly Jebusite band to the edge of the market.A few tents and board houses were randomly built by the lake, and several boys were encouraging each other, asking each other if they dared to pee in the haunted Mirror Lake.
Aaron saw it, twisted his lips, and said to Mikhail, "Listen, Misha, that's why we have to filter the well water. After all these years, the Norrens have forgotten all about it." !"
"Mirror Lake is not the source of water for the residents of Wakefield." Mikhail took a bite of some melted marshmallow and said contentedly, "I remember that there is a tributary of the San Sisijia Canal that flows outside the city, and the hops planted farther away And the garden is watered by it."
"That's not as good as Mirror Lake," Aaron said.Although Mikhail couldn't see, he still squeezed out a smile harder and more sincerely than when facing other people.Mikhail seemed to have noticed it, and stretched out his big empty hand to touch his face, and he was no longer angry.
He ate the marshmallow in two or three bites, stuck the stick in the ground, and said, "You're not done, Aaron. What does Diana's remains have to do with vampires?"
The wooden sticks quickly sprouted delicate branches and leaves, struggling in the cool breeze of late spring.The two entered the shadow of the mountain forest again. Mikhail reached out to take the medicine box, and Aaron said:
"There are two types of vampires. One is those like me who can retain their self-awareness. Of course, they are also like Tristan and Ashley. Most of the humans I transform will die directly, and only a few will survive and become like us. Vampires; the vampires transformed by me and then transformed into others, the survivors can only become inferior products, the ones we have just seen, with only instincts left, but with better physical fitness. That is to say, everyone who looks sober now All vampires, good or bad, were transformed by me."
Mikhail nodded, and Aaron jumped onto a big rock to look at him, and put his hands lightly on his shoulders:
"It doesn't matter to the church whether there are Diana's remains or not. Lieyang City has real gods and enough artificial vampires. The former can give the latter reason and make them docile; the latter can also be the former's cage, and The key to the shackles is in the hands of Isabella and Ethan. However, the state of the blood of the gods will also lead to wildly different results. For example, Micah's blood can destroy me, but your blood can stabilize me. That's another story. I don't It is clear what the Oath City wants Diana's remains to do. It was probably to strengthen the power of wizards at first, after all, guns cannot replace saints. Now——vampires will also seek allies, Misha."
After a pause, he leaned closer to Mikhail's face and said in a low voice, "We are lonelier than humans."
Mikhail smiled and lightly kissed his lips: "What about now?"
"More than ever," Aaron replied.
Mikhail looked distressed.The doctor laughed hoarsely, patted him on the shoulder, and said, "It's nothing, Misha.—you don't forget what Tristan and Ashley did in the Siegfried Commonwealth, and neither do I. Tristan Hardy was a Noren nobleman, and his whole family was buried with us. I'm not kidding you, we parted ways after he was transformed, until we met again in Potosí. Anyway, he used to be a formidable It’s not surprising that merchants and the city of oaths use each other. Aiden’s little Marino probably heard the news and used trade as an excuse to steal things. I don’t know where to get so many artificial vampires. Vampires are like hyenas. Sensitive to corpses—don't look at me like that, Misha, I was wrong, Misha... We love your blood like we crave life, and if Diana is delicious enough, then we can find her corpse."
"So, does it exist?" Mikhail asked, looking away, "Diana's remains."
Aaron smiled softly again, looking a bit nasty, with a kind of expectation that had nothing to do with himself: "That's why I didn't tell you just now..."
"Liar." Mikhail interrupted, "You have forgotten, just like forgetting the story of the heaven on earth."
"Okay, isn't it all because of you? What's the matter, Misha?" Aaron took off his gloves and stuffed them into his pocket, reached down and touched his wrist, guiding him to bend down and put the medicine box on the ground , and held his warm hand by the way, "There are indeed His relics there, but Marino came late—maybe he wasted his time at Viscountess Sharp's house."
"Tristan asked him to come here." Mikhail muttered, "Regardless of whether Marino got it or not, to Oath City, he is the thief, right?"
"Yeah." Aaron raised his eyebrows, "It's a pity that you can't beat him up for now, Misha."
The unruly waltz by the lake is still enthusiastically playing with a self-entertaining attitude, as if these people are not here to ask for money, but to share everything.Cellos, violas, and violins, marimbas, clarinets, oboes, and flutes, piccolos, tubas, trumpets, and trombones, French horns, and harps, timpani, and bells, their sounds bursting solemnly all around, The cheerful and short rhythm has been permeating into the quiet woods on the mountain.
Mikhail planted a kiss on the doctor's white forehead, then took his hands and gently led him off the stone.
He took a step back, and the two of them danced a waltz to the faint sound of festive music and the rustling of leaves overhead.The tall, white-haired boy wore a servant's smock, and his stern, handsome master unbuttoned his windbreaker.
The sun was about to set in late spring in Wakefield, and they lowered their eyelashes, tiptoeing through the fallen leaves and shallow soil, spinning, spinning, spinning, enjoying the last scent of spring.
